Analysis

Mauritania recorded 113 units per square kilometre for total trade in low carbon technology products, us dollar (world), per in 2023. That is the highest value across all 8 years on record.

The figure is up 41.8% on the previous year and up 54.0% over ten years.

Over the whole period, total trade in low carbon technology products, us dollar (world), per in Mauritania peaked at 113 units per square kilometre in 2023 and was at its lowest, 26.16 units per square kilometre, in 2008.

That places Mauritania 178th out of 180 countries with data for 2023, putting it in the bottom quarter.

How this figure is calculated

Total trade in low carbon technology products, US dollar (World) divided by Land area (sq. km), matched on country and year. Neither publisher issues this ratio as a series; it is computed here from both.

Total trade in low carbon technology products, US dollar (World) ÷ Land area (sq. km)
